Fruit and Nut Breakfast Bowl contains 308 calories per serving (15% of a 2,000 kcal daily diet), with 13g fat, 35g carbs, and 17g protein. This nutrition data is based on real meals tracked by Arise app users.
| Ingredient | Amount | kcal | Fat | Carb | Protein |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Cottage Cheese | 115 g | 112 | 5 | 4 | 13 |
| Blueberries | 40 g | 23 | 0.1 | 5.8 | 0.3 |
| Raspberries | 30 g | 16 | 0.2 | 3.6 | 0.4 |
| Banana | 45 g | 40 | 0.1 | 10.3 | 0.5 |
| Almonds | 15 g | 87 | 7.5 | 3.2 | 3.2 |
| Honey | 10 ml | 30 | 0 | 8.2 | 0 |
Macronutrients (Fat, Carbs, Protein) are shown in grams (g).
